Lewis Weston Dillwyn (1778–1855), naturalist and porcelain manufacturer. Dillwyn supported local causes, donating some of the profits from his Contributions towards a History of Swansea (1840) to Swansea Infirmary. Ex.-libris Lieut-Commander D. Le Cronier Chapman of Gower, Donald Le Cronier (fl 1930-1957) Chapman was a member of the Royal Institution of South Wales, Fishery Officer and Lloyds Agent : West Gower. He was a local historian and antiquarian.
